Course Overview

Slips, trips, and falls account for more than 15 million workplace injuries each year. These injuries are the second leading cause of job fatalities. By watching this training course, employees learn how easy it is to prevent these types of injuries. This online training course pinpoints fall factors that contribute to employee injury: balance, gravity, friction, and momentum. Employees see various examples of how slips, trips, and falls occur on the job, and learn tips on how to prevent these occurrences.
